Eldon L. Webb Jr., M.D. (1957-2006)

Eldon L. Webb Jr., M.D., 48, passed away June 5, 2006. Lee was born Dec. 16, 1957, in Ashland, Ky.

He was a 1975 graduate of Paul G. Blazer High School, as well as a 1979 graduate of Western Kentucky University. He received a Doctor of Medicine degree from the University of Florida School of Medicine in 1985. Lee completed his residency in Internal Medicine at George Washington Medical Center in Washington, D.C. in June 1988.

He was a decorated veteran of the United States Air Force and attained the rank of Major. Serving in the military beginning in June 1988, Lee was stationed at Clark Air Force Base in the Phillipines with duties throughout Asia.

He completed a fellowship in allergy and immunology at Wilford Hall United States Air Force Medical Center, Lackland Air Force Base, Texas. He served as a practicing physician at Kessler Air Force Base in Biloxi in the 81st Medical Group from July 1993 until he was honorably discharged in July 1995.

He was board certified in internal medicine, allergy and immunology and a member of the American College of Physicians. Since 1995, he had been in private group practice in Southern Florida, opening his own practice, Allercare, in Miami Beach in 2004.

Lee was preceded in death by his father, Eldon L. Webb Sr.

He is survived by his mother and stepfather, Linda and Chuck Hood of Ashland; a brother and sister-in-law, John and Molly Webb, and their children Jake and Libby, of Ashland; and a sister and brother-in-law, Lazzelle and Joe Parker, and their son David, of Roanoke, Va. Lee was greatly loved by his family and a host of dedicated friends, co-workers and patients.
